Pinpoint Test I: The Washer Pump Is Inoperative - TAURUS X

WARNING: This page is about a different car, the 2008 Mercury Sable, 2008 Ford Taurus X, and 2008 Ford Taurus. However, it is still accessible from the selected car via links, so may be relevant.
  1. I1 CHECK CIRCUIT CRW14 (BU/WH) FOR GROUND 
    • Disconnect: Washer Pump Motor C137
    • Key in ON position.
    • Measure the resistance between washer pump motor C137-2, circuit CRW14 (BU/WH) harness side and ground.
    • Fig 1: Measuring Resistance
      GF0045512Courtesy of FORD MOTOR CO.
    • Is the resistance less than 5 ohms? 
    1. YES  : Go to  I3.
    2. NO  : Go to  I2.
  2. I2 CHECK CIRCUIT CRW14 (BU/WH) FOR AN OPEN 
    • Key in OFF position.
    • Disconnect: Windshield Wiper Motor C125
    • Measure the resistance between windshield wiper motor C125-7, circuit CRW14 (BU/WH), harness side and washer pump motor C137-2, circuit CRW14 (BU/WH) harness side.
    • Fig 2: Measuring Resistance
      GF0045511Courtesy of FORD MOTOR CO.
    • Is the resistance less than 5 ohms? 
    1. YES  : Go to  I14.
    2. NO  : REPAIR the circuit. TEST the system for normal operation.
  3. I3 CHECK CIRCUIT GD120 (BK/GN) FOR GROUND 
    • Measure the resistance between washer pump motor C137-1, circuit GD120 (BK/GN) harness side and ground.
    • Fig 3: Measuring Resistance
      GF0045509Courtesy of FORD MOTOR CO.
    • Is the resistance less than 5 ohms? 
    1. YES  : Go to  I6.
    2. NO  : Go to  I4.
  4. I4 CHECK CIRCUIT GD120 (BK/GN) FOR AN OPEN 
    • Key in OFF position.
    • Disconnect: Rear Window Wiper Motor C476
    • Measure the resistance between rear window wiper motor C476-6, circuit GD120 (BK/GN), harness side and washer pump motor C137-1, circuit GD120 (BK/GN) harness side.
    • Fig 4: Measuring Resistance
      GF0045513Courtesy of FORD MOTOR CO.
    • Is the resistance less than 5 ohms? 
    1. YES  : Go to  I5.
    2. NO  : REPAIR the circuit. TEST the system for normal operation.
  5. I5 CHECK CIRCUIT GD133 (BK) FOR AN OPEN 
    • Measure the resistance between rear window wiper motor C476-5, circuit GD133 (BK), harness side and ground.
    • Fig 5: Measuring Resistance
      GF0041893Courtesy of FORD MOTOR CO.
    • Is the resistance less than 5 ohms? 
    1. YES  : Go to  I15.
    2. NO  : REPAIR the circuit. TEST the system for normal operation.
  6. I6 CHECK CIRCUIT CRW14 (BU/WH) FOR VOLTAGE 
    • Key in ON position.
    • Measure the voltage between washer pump motor C137-2, circuit CRW14 (BU/WH) harness side and ground while depressing the multi-function switch to the wash position.
    • Fig 6: Measuring Voltage
      GF0045510Courtesy of FORD MOTOR CO.
    • Is the voltage greater than 10 volts? 
    1. YES  : Go to  I10.
    2. NO  : Go to  I7.
  7. I7 CHECK CIRCUIT CRW14 (BU/WH) FOR A SHORT TO GROUND 
    • Key in OFF position.
    • Disconnect: Windshield Wiper Motor C125
    • Measure the resistance between washer pump motor C137-2, circuit CRW14 (BU/WH) harness side and ground.
    • Fig 7: Measuring Resistance
      GF0045512Courtesy of FORD MOTOR CO.
    • Is the resistance greater than 10,000 ohms? 
    1. YES  : Go to  I8.
    2. NO  : REPAIR the circuit. TEST the system for normal operation.
  8. I8 CHECK THE MULTI-FUNCTION SWITCH 
    • Disconnect: Multi-Function Switch C202
    • Carry out the Multi-Function Switch Component Test. Refer to appropriate COMPONENT TESTING article.
    • Did the multi-function switch pass the component test? 
    1. YES  : Go to  I9.
    2. NO  : INSTALL a new multi-function switch. REFER to STEERING COLUMN SWITCHES article. TEST the system for normal operation.
  9. I9 CHECK CIRCUIT CRW07 (GY/BN) FOR AN OPEN OR SHORT TO GROUND 
    • Measure the resistance between windshield wiper motor C125-12, circuit CRW07 (GY/BN) harness side and multi-function switch C202-10, circuit CRW07 (GY/BN) harness side; and between multi-function switch C202-10, circuit CRW07 (GY/BN) harness side and ground.
    • Fig 8: Checking Circuit For Open Or Short To Ground
      GF0021751Courtesy of FORD MOTOR CO.
    • Is the resistance less than 5 ohms between multi-function switch and wiper motor; and greater than 10,000 ohms between multi-function switch and ground? 
    1. YES  : Go to  I14.
    2. NO  : REPAIR the circuit. TEST the system for normal operation.
  10. I10 CHECK CIRCUIT GD120 (BK/GN) FOR VOLTAGE 
    • Measure the voltage between washer pump motor C137-1, circuit GD120 (BK/GN) harness side and ground while depressing the multi-function switch to the rear wash position.
    • Fig 9: Measuring Voltage
      GF0045514Courtesy of FORD MOTOR CO.
    • Is the voltage greater than 10 volts? 
    1. YES  : INSTALL a new washer pump. TEST the system for normal operation.
    2. NO  : Go to  I11.
  11. I11 CHECK CIRCUIT GD120 (BK/GN) FOR A SHORT TO GROUND 
    • Key in OFF position.
    • Disconnect: Rear Window Wiper Motor C476
    • Measure the resistance between washer pump motor C137-1, circuit GD120 (BK/GN) harness side and ground.
    • Fig 10: Measuring Resistance
      GF0045509Courtesy of FORD MOTOR CO.
    • Is the resistance greater than 10,000 ohms? 
    1. YES  : Go to  I12.
    2. NO  : REPAIR the circuit. TEST the system for normal operation.
  12. I12 CHECK THE MULTI-FUNCTION SWITCH 
    • Disconnect: Multi-Function Switch C202
    • Carry out the Multi-Function Switch Component Test. Refer to appropriate COMPONENT TESTING article.
    • Did the multi-function switch pass the component test? 
    1. YES  : Go to  I13.
    2. NO  : INSTALL a new multi-function switch. REFER to STEERING COLUMN SWITCHES article. TEST the system for normal operation.
  13. I13 CHECK CIRCUIT CRW20 (GY/YE) FOR AN OPEN OR SHORT TO GROUND 
    • Measure the resistance between rear window wiper motor C476-7, circuit CRW20 (GY/YE) harness side and multi-function switch C202-14, circuit CRW20 (GY/YE) harness side; and between multi-function switch C202-14, circuit CRW20 (GY/YE) harness side and ground.
    • Fig 11: Measuring Resistance
      GF0045515Courtesy of FORD MOTOR CO.
    • Is the resistance less than 5 ohms between multi-function switch and wiper motor; and greater than 10,000 ohms between multi-function switch and ground? 
    1. YES  : Go to  I15.
    2. NO  : REPAIR the circuit. TEST the system for normal operation.
  14. I14 CHECK THE WINDSHIELD WIPER MOTOR 
    • Disconnect all wiper motor connectors.
    • Check for:
      • corrosion.
      • pushed-out pins.
    • Connect all wiper motor connectors and make sure they seat correctly.
    • Operate the system and verify the concern is still present.
    • Is the concern still present? 
    1. YES  : INSTALL a new windshield wiper motor. REFER to Wiper Motor - Windshield . TEST the system for normal operation.
    2. NO  : REPAIR the circuit. TEST the system for normal operation.
  15. I15 CHECK THE REAR WINDOW WIPER MOTOR 
    • Disconnect all wiper motor connectors.
    • Check for:
      • liftgate open.
      • corrosion.
      • pushed-out pins.
    • Connect all wiper motor connectors and make sure they seat correctly.
    • Operate the system and verify the concern is still present.
    • Is the concern still present? 
    1. YES  : INSTALL a new rear window wiper motor. REFER to Wiper Motor - Rear Window . TEST the system for normal operation.
    2. NO  : REPAIR the circuit. TEST the system for normal operation.
